问题2253--公路交叉数(POJ3067)

2253: 公路交叉数(POJ3067)

时间限制: 1 Sec  内存限制: 128 MB
提交: 9  解决: 6
[提交] [状态] [讨论版] [命题人:]

题目描述

东海岸有N 个城市,西海岸有M 个城市(N ≤1000,M ≤1000)将建成K条高速公路。每个海岸的城市从北到南编号为1,2,……每条高速公路都是直线,连接东海岸的城市和西海岸的城市。建设资金由高速公路之间的交叉数决定。两个高速公路最多在一个地方交叉。请计算高速公路之间的交叉数量。

输入

输入文件以T为开头,表示测试用例的数量。每个测试用例都以3个数字N、M、K为开头。下面K行中的每一行都包含两个数字,表示由高速公路连接的城市号。第1个是东海岸的城市号,第2个是西海岸的城市号。

输出

对每个测试用例,都单行输出“Test case x:s”,X表示输入样例编号,s表示交叉数。

样例输入 Copy

1
3 4 4
1 4
2 3
3 2
3 1

样例输出 Copy

Test case 1:5

来源/分类